Does the Pioneer DVR-108 support overburn?

I may very well be wrong, but i don't think you can overburn DVD-/+Rs.

Also, i am pretty sure it's the software that determines whether or not you can overburn (Roxio cannot; Nero can, e.g.).

It just occurred to me that perhaps you were wondering if that burner can burn the DVD-/+Rs faster than their rated speed (not store more data).

Overburn on DVD isn't the same as CD. Even if your DVD burner can do overburn, chances are the DVD media will crap out. Just keep the total size under 4484MB. Well, you could try 4500MB, but it's risky and might kill your DVD burner, so it's your choice really.
